6 founding father
founding father n fig père m fondateur ; the Founding Fathers US Hist les pères mpl fondateurs (des États-Unis).ⓘ The Founding Fathers Ce sont les 55 délégués des treize colonies américaines qui se réunirent lors de la Convention de Philadelphie en 1787. Ils s'accordèrent sur le contenu des sept articles de la Constitution et celle-ci fut ratifiée deux ans plus tard. Parmi les délégués se trouvaient George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, Benjamin Franklin, Alexander Hamilton, John Adams et James Madison. ⇒ constitution -
